FIRE-FIGHTERS are on the Roof! It’s day one for the annual Rooftop Camp-out at the Osborne Street Fire-hall. It’s a 4 day event, where team members make the roof their home, raising funds and awareness for Muscular Dystrophy.
Road toll volunteers will be seen during morning and afternoon rush hours, holding out rubber boots , for donations. Even though much of the money raised is corporate sponsored, most come from donations off the street. Chad Swayze, Alan Bartley, Rhema Idonije , Conner Normandin and Eric Dyck have all volunteered to give 72 hours for the cause while living in a rooftop tent.
Wednesday , Osborne Village Biz takes part with lots of activities and tasty meals for the crew. Thursday it’s Safeway’s turn to deliver meals via the aerial truck. Friday, following the morning tolls, a cheque worth thousands will be presented to Muscular Dystrophy!
